fairlife, LLC is a Chicago-based nutrition company that creates great-tasting, nutrition-rich and dairy products to nourish consumers. With over $3B in annual retail sales, fairlife’s portfolio of delicious, lactose-free, real dairy products includes: fairlife® ultra-filtered milk; Core Power® High Protein Shakes, a sports nutrition drink to support post-workout recovery; fairlife® nutrition plan™, a nutrition shake to support the journey to better health. A wholly owned subsidiary of The Coca-Cola company, fairlife, LLC has been recognized by both Fast Company and Nielsen for its industry leading innovation. To learn more about fairlife and its complete line of products, please visit fairlife.com. job purpose: The Procurement Category Manager, Dairy is a key member of the Supply Chain Team. This role will play an integral part in developing long-term milk sourcing strategies across all current and future sites. The Procurement Category Manager will be tasked with supporting the Director, Dairy Procurement to ensuring a stable, long-term supply of milk with a focus on supplier selection, relationship management and price negotiation. Along with this, the Procurement Category Manager will lead fairlife’s efforts in finding dairy bi-product customers and executing bi-product agreements. In this position you will partner with internal stakeholders to support their needs and drive category performance while delivering procurement’s cost of goods savings and bi-product revenue targets. This individual will support the development and implementation of critical supplier performance management programs to ensure the supply base is exceling against established key performance indicators. responsibilities: Identify Opportunities and Execute Bi-Product Sales agreements for Cream and Lactose Manage Spot and Contract Cream and Lactose opportunities. Along with the Director of Milk Procurement- Plan and Organize Milk Procurement activities across fairlife Collaborate with internal stakeholders to share forecasts and expectations with external partners to ensure effective milk planning. Identify risks and vulnerabilities within milk supply base and develop risk mitigation strategies to build a more resilient milk supply chain. Support Request for Proposal (RFP) process to ensure consistent lowest total cost of ownership. Collaborate with internal stakeholders to develop and maintain tools for enhancing transparency and traceability to farm-level trends in milk supply, component levels, quality performance and environmental considerations. Analyze current and projected dairy market conditions and identify key trends and opportunities for the business. Create milk market forecasts and reports to support the Commodity Risk Management team. Develop presentation tools to be used in monthly and quarterly commodity price risk management meetings with CEO, CFO, and other key Executive Leadership team members Analyze and forecast market inflation trends and work to address any price variances to budget. Collaborate cross-functionally to refine and optimize supplier framework for internal requirements to ensure the highest-quality-milk from farms committed to continuous improvement towards animal care. Develop and execute vendor agreements in close collaboration with Legal Team. Manage vendor relationships, track performance, and communicate performance feedback. Identify, support, and implement raw material cost reduction opportunities. Assist in the development and management of annual material cost budgets. Monitor, track and report on savings and key performance indicators for category. Assist in resolving any unforeseen problems with suppliers relating to operations, purchasing or quality/performance. skills/qualifications required: Bachelor’s Degree required (Preferably in Agricultural Economics, Supply Chain, or Engineering).
